In terms of wildlife, the isolated nature of the island means that many of the species that are present on the mainland coast of British Columbia are absent on the island: there are no grizzly bears, mountain goats, porcupines, skunks, coyotes, or moose. Striped skunks are found throughout most of British Columbia except for Vancouver Island, Haida Gwaii and other coastal islands.
